## Notice

Service background There is a growing need for basic toe nail care in the population as more people are now elderly or retired and often live alone. The needs of the old and frail are increasing and social care is not able to meet some personal care needs outside of residents with complex health needs and/or with disabilities. The NHS footcare services are designed to provide services for patients with foot pathologies such diabetics and those with vascular disease. They cannot provide basic foot care for patients outside of this remit and therefore patients without foot pathologies are not entitled to NHS care for the basics of toenail cutting. Most of the population continue to manage such basic services themselves and do not need outside help but there is now a growing need for some of the population where they are no longer able to manage this themselves and do not have family to help with what used to be simple task. The people tend to be frail with age related issues of reduced flexibility and often live alone with no close family available to them. To address inequalities across the City and Hackney community this service has been designed to target specific parts of the population where there is the greatest need for help with the simple task of toenail cutting. This is something that is only necessary for most people 3 to 4 times a year to prevent toenails becoming a hindrance to walking and moving around. Scope of the service To provide a Low risk non-clinical Foot Care service which main function will be to care for toenails for vulnerable residents not under the care of the Homerton foot health service. * To support elderly and vulnerable client groups with independence, minimise risk of falls and potential fractures requiring more intensive interventions * To reduce social isolation * To support primary care in the care of their most vulnerable patients and assist in general patient reduction in attending their practices/services Additional information: The contract is a going to be for 18 months.
